The tariff classification of a glass beaded picture frame from India
NY J81136 March 10, 2003 CLA-2:RR:NC:2:226 NY J81136 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 7018.90.5000 Ms. Yvonne Richardson The Millwork Trading Co., Ltd. 1372 Broadway 2nd Floor New York, NY 100178 RE: The tariff classification of a glass beaded picture frame from India Dear Ms. Richardson: In your letter dated February 7, 2003, you requested a tariff classification ruling on a picture frame from India. A sample was submitted with your ruling request. In accordance with your request, this sample will be returned to you. The frame consists of cardboard wrapped in fabric and covered with glass beads. The applicable subheading for this glass beaded picture frame will be 7018.90.5000,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for glass beads...and articles thereof...: other: other. The rate of duty will be 6.6 percent ad valorem. Articles classifiable under subheading 7018.90.5000, HTS, which are products of India may be entitled to duty free treatment under the Generalized System of Preferences (GSP) upon compliance with all applicable regulations. The GSP is subject to modification and periodic suspension, which may affect the status of your transaction at the time of entry for consumption or withdrawal from warehouse.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177). A copy of the ruling or the control number indicated above should be provided with the entry documents filed at the time this merchandise is imported.
